%0 Journal Article %T Fingerprint Image Enhancement Based on Second Directional Derivative of the Digital Image %A Pauli Kuosmanen %A Vesa Onnia %A Marius Tico %J EURASIP Journal on Advances in Signal Processing %D 2002 %I Springer %R 10.1155/s1687617202206010 %X This paper presents a novel approach of fingerprint image enhancement that relies on detecting the fingerprint ridges as image regions where the second directional derivative of the digital image is positive. A facet model is used in order to approximate the derivatives at each image pixel based on the intensity values of pixels located in a certain neighborhood. We note that the size of this neighborhood has a critical role in achieving accurate enhancement results. Using neighborhoods of various sizes, the proposed algorithm determines several candidate binary representations of the input fingerprint pattern. Subsequently, an output binary ridge-map image is created by selecting image zones, from the available binary image candidates, according to a MAP selection rule. Two public domain collections of fingerprint images are used in order to objectively assess the performance of the proposed fingerprint image enhancement approach. %K fingerprints %K image enhancement %K image derivative %K facet model %K ridge pattern. %U http://dx.doi.org/10.1155/S1110865702206010
